The early 98, 99, and 00 GS radios have a common problem with the LCDs going out--my 99 had this problem (started off with a few pixels, then more started going out). I ended up finding a 2003 GS radio (different, very reliable LCD manufacturer, a more linear ALS (auto volume system), has RDS capability, and has a smoother overall sound than the early GS radios) for a direct drop-in replacement. I did have to get a wiring adapter harness for the 03 radio (different plug in the back) though to interface with the 99 GS factory wiring harness. Works great.
